BCsven@lemmy.ca 3 days ago
For anyone wanting the easy way. You get a pixel phone, you go to the GrapheneOS website, and you plug your phone into your PC and click the buttons in order, and it flashes your phone for you. If you can follow steps of pushing a web button in order, you can have an alternate OS installed in half hour
